Annuities are a type of financial investment item that is typically made use of for retired life preparation. They can be described as contracts that give payments to a specific, for either a details period, or the remainder of your life. In easy terms, you will certainly invest either a single payment, or smaller sized constant payments, and in exchange, you will certainly receive payments based upon the quantity you invested, plus your returns.
The rate of return is evaluated the start of your contract and will certainly not be impacted by market changes. A set annuity is a wonderful choice for someone looking for a steady and predictable income. Variable Annuities Variable annuities are annuities that permit you to invest your premium into a selection of choices like bonds, stocks, or common funds.
While this implies that variable annuities have the possible to offer greater returns compared to repaired annuities, it additionally suggests your return price can vary. You may be able to make even more profit in this case, however you also run the danger of possibly losing cash. Fixed-Indexed Annuities Fixed-indexed annuities, also understood as equity-indexed annuities, integrate both dealt with and variable attributes.
This offers a fixed level of revenue, as well as the opportunity to gain additional returns based on various other investments. While this typically protects you against shedding revenue, it likewise limits the revenues you might be able to make. This sort of annuity is a terrific option for those seeking some protection, and the possibility for high earnings.

Financiers in annuities move the risk of lacking cash to the insurance provider. Annuities are frequently a lot more costly than mutual funds as a result of this function. There are two different type of annuities in your plan: "guaranteed" and "variable." An assured annuity, such as TIAA Traditional, guarantees income throughout retirement.
Both mutual funds and annuity accounts offer you a selection of options for your retirement cost savings requires. Spending for retired life is just one component of preparing for your monetary future it's just as essential to establish how you will certainly get revenue in retired life. Annuities normally offer much more choices when it involves getting this revenue.
You can take lump-sum or methodical withdrawals, or select from the list below income alternatives: Single-life annuity: Offers normal advantage repayments for the life of the annuity owner. Joint-life annuity: Offers regular advantage settlements for the life of the annuity proprietor and a partner. Fixed-period annuity: Pays income for a specified number of years.
Partial annuitization: An approach whereby you annuitize a portion of your account balance to generate income. The balance remains invested until a later date. Get fast response to your annuity questions: Call 800-872-6684 (9-5 EST) What is the distinction in between a repaired annuity and a variable annuity? Fixed annuities pay the exact same amount each month, while variable annuities pay an amount that depends upon the financial investment efficiency of the investments held by the specific annuity.
Why would certainly you want an annuity? Tax-Advantaged Investing: Once funds are invested in an annuity (within a retirement, or otherwise) growth of capital, dividends and passion are all tax deferred. Investments right into annuities can be either tax deductible or non-tax deductible payments depending upon whether the annuity is within a retired life strategy or not.
Distributions from annuities paid for by tax obligation deductible payments are totally taxed at the recipient's after that current earnings tax price. Distributions from annuities spent for by non-tax insurance deductible funds undergo unique treatment because some of the routine settlement is in fact a return of resources invested and this is not taxable, just the rate of interest or investment gain portion is taxable at the recipient's after that existing earnings tax rate.
